Output 27d53881004388e18d8f593e91e10bf677f21663084c1335a0121f143c87c649:43

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e786f9cda4f65a7e5152f36e69dc435eecce3726651ac8b809e07b5fc1a5ce40
address
bc1pu7r0nndy7ed8u52j7dhxnhzrtmkvudexv5dv3wqfupa4lsd9eeqqs5393m
transaction
27d53881004388e18d8f593e91e10bf677f21663084c1335a0121f143c87c649